Key Metrics for Evaluating Page Speed

Understanding specific metrics is vital when optimizing your website's loading performance. Let's explore the critical indicators:

1. Load Time

This is the most straightforward metric, representing the total time (in seconds) a webpage takes to load fully on a user's device.

  • Target Load Times: Aim for pages to load in 2 seconds or less for optimal performance. However, even minor improvements in this area can significantly impact user experience and SEO.
  • Tools for Measurement: Utilize Google PageSpeed Insights, GTmetrix, Pingdom, and other similar tools to get accurate load time measurements.

SEO Solutions for Improving Page Speed

Now that you understand key metrics, let's explore actionable strategies to implement seo solutions page speed improvements:

1. Optimize Images

Images are essential for visual appeal but can significantly slow down a webpage if not properly optimized.

  • Resizing and Compression: Use image editing tools to resize and compress images without sacrificing quality. Tools like TinyPNG, JPEGmini, or Adobe Photoshop's Save for Web feature are excellent choices.
  • Choose the Right Formats: For photographs, use JPEGs; for graphics and illustrations, consider PNGs. WebP is another modern format offering better compression than JPEG and PNG.

2. Enable Browser Caching

Browser caching stores a copy of your website's resources (HTML, CSS, JavaScript) on the user's device, eliminating the need to download them from the server each time they visit.

  • Cache Control Headers: Set appropriate cache control headers on your web server to instruct browsers on how long to store cached resources.

3. Minimize HTTP Requests

Each time your website makes an HTTP request, it adds to the loading time.

  • Combine Files: Minify and combine CSS and JavaScript files into single requests to reduce network overhead.
  • Leverage CSS and JavaScript Bundling: Use build tools (e.g., Webpack, Parcel) to bundle and minify your CSS and JavaScript code, improving load times.

4. Enable Lazy Loading

Lazy loading defers the loading of non-critical resources until they are actually needed, typically when a user scrolls near them.

  • Implement Image Lazy Loading: Use libraries like Lozad.js or Intersection Observer API to lazy-load images, especially those below the fold (not initially visible).
  • Benefits for Mobile Users: This technique is particularly beneficial for mobile users with slower connections, ensuring they don't wait for unnecessary content to load.

5. Optimize Fonts

Font loading can significantly impact page speed, especially on complex websites.

6. Utilize Content Delivery Networks (CDNs)

CDNs distribute your website's content across multiple geographically dispersed servers.

  • Global Performance: CDNs cache and serve your content from the server nearest the user, drastically reducing global loading times and improving site speed.
  • Popular CDN Providers: Popular choices include Cloudflare, Amazon CloudFront, Akamai, and Google Cloud CDN.

7. Optimize Server Response Time

The time it takes for your web server to respond to a request is critical to overall page speed.

  • Choose a Fast Web Server: Utilize modern, efficient web servers like Nginx or Apache HTTP Server (with optimal configurations).
  • Implement Caching on Servers: Enable caching mechanisms at the server level to reduce response times for frequently accessed resources.
